Song Meaning
The lyrics open with a visceral sensation, "I can feel the heat," immediately plunging the listener into a moment of intense pressure or danger. This brief glimpse suggests a desperate situation demanding a radical solution. The speaker appears caught in an impossible bind, unable to move forward or backward.
The core emotional tension stems from the speaker's profound state of limbo. They acknowledge that "Tomorrow is just another day," a phrase often used to dismiss current troubles, but quickly follow it with a hopeful, almost forced assurance that things will improve. This fragile optimism clashes with the underlying reality of being utterly stuck.
The command to "Throw it all in the fire" serves as the dramatic climax, a desperate act born from this entrapment.
